TAG Heuer introduces a new version of the Autavia Chronograph, now featuring a black dial! Sporting a 42 mm steel case, the model is equipped with an automatic chronograph movement with COSC chronometer certificate Caliber Heuer 02. 💰 USD 6,750 . 46 years ago, the third and final Skylab space station mission returned to Earth. Each of the Skylab-4 astronauts took an extra wristwatch up to NASA’s space station, with William Pogue’s Seiko Automatic 6139 as the best-known example. However, SL-4 commander US Marine Corps LtCol Gerald Carr was seen wearing a blue dial reverse panda chronograph during training in 1972/1973 and the splashdown-recovery photo suggests he took this chronograph aboard the SL-4 mission between November 1973 and February 1974... all help in identifying this ( Movado Datron ? ) chronograph is welcome at our gmail e-mail address!
